Open Journal Systems
3.3.0
|
Public Member Functions | |
authorize ($request, &$args, $roleAssignments) | |
profile ($args, $request) | |
![]() | |
_checkIncompleteSetup ($journal) | |
completePurchaseSubscription ($args, $request) | |
payMembership ($args, $request) | |
payPurchaseSubscription ($args, $request) | |
payRenewSubscription ($args, $request) | |
purchaseSubscription ($args, $request) | |
setupTemplate ($request=null) | |
subscriptions ($args, $request) | |
![]() | |
__construct () | |
authorizationDenied ($args, $request) | |
get ($slimRequest, $response, $args) | |
getInterests ($args, $request) | |
getMany ($slimRequest, $response, $args) | |
getReviewers ($slimRequest, $response, $args) | |
index ($args, $request) | |
setLocale ($args, $request) | |
![]() | |
convertStringsToSchema ($schema, $params) | |
getApp () | |
getEndpointPattern () | |
getEndpoints () | |
getEntityId ($parameterName) | |
getParameter ($parameterName, $default=null) | |
getRequest () | |
getSlimRequest () | |
setSlimRequest ($slimRequest) | |
setupEndpoints () | |
![]() | |
addPolicy ($authorizationPolicy, $addToTop=false) | |
addRoleAssignment ($roleIds, $operations) | |
getApiToken () | |
& | getAuthorizedContext () |
& | getAuthorizedContextObject ($assocType) |
& | getDispatcher () |
getFirstUserContext ($user, $contexts) | |
getId () | |
getLastAuthorizationMessage () | |
getRoleAssignment ($roleId) | |
getRoleAssignments () | |
getSiteRedirectContext ($request) | |
getTargetContext ($request, &$contextsCount=null) | |
initialize ($request) | |
markRoleAssignmentsChecked () | |
requireSSL () | |
setApiToken ($apiToken) | |
setDispatcher ($dispatcher) | |
setEnforceRestrictedSite ($enforceRestrictedSite) | |
setId ($id) | |
validate ($requiredContexts=null, $request=null) | |
Data Fields | |
$_isBackendPage = true | |
![]() | |
$_authorizationDecisionManager | |
$_checks = array() | |
$_dispatcher | |
$_enforceRestrictedSite = true | |
$_id | |
$_isBackendPage = false | |
$_roleAssignments = array() | |
$_roleAssignmentsChecked = false | |
Additional Inherited Members | |
![]() | |
static | getPageParamName ($rangeName) |
static | getRangeInfo ($request, $rangeName, $contextData=null) |
static | hashPageContext ($request, $contextData=array()) |
![]() | |
_validateStatDates ($params, $dateStartParam='dateStart', $dateEndParam='dateEnd') | |
![]() | |
$_app | |
$_endpoints = array() | |
$_handlerPath = null | |
$_pathPattern | |
$_request | |
$_slimRequest = null | |
![]() | |
$_apiToken = null | |
Handle requests for modifying user profiles.
Definition at line 19 of file ProfileHandler.inc.php.
ProfileHandler::authorize | ( | $request, | |
& | $args, | ||
$roleAssignments | |||
) |
Authorize this request.
Routers will call this method automatically thereby enforcing authorization. This method will be called before the validate() method and before passing control on to the handler operation.
NB: This method will be called once for every request only.
$request | Request |
$args | array request arguments |
$roleAssignments | array the operation role assignment, see getRoleAssignment() for more details. |
Reimplemented from PKPUserHandler.
Definition at line 30 of file ProfileHandler.inc.php.
References PKPHandler\addPolicy().
ProfileHandler::profile | ( | $args, | |
$request | |||
) |
Display user profile tabset.
$args | array |
$request | PKPRequest |
Definition at line 51 of file ProfileHandler.inc.php.
References Application\getContextDAO(), PKPTemplateManager\getManager(), and UserHandler\setupTemplate().
ProfileHandler::$_isBackendPage = true |
Definition at line 22 of file ProfileHandler.inc.php.